This is a mugshot of Jules, Louis Martineau taken by Alphonse Bertillon in 1894. Bertillon was a French criminologist who developed the Bertillon system, an early method of criminal identification based on body measurements. This photograph is part of a collection of mugshots taken by Bertillon, which are now considered important historical documents. The photograph depicts Martineau, an anarchist and painter, with a close-up view of his face. The inscription on the photograph gives details about Martineau, including his age and occupation. These mugshots provide valuable insight into the history of criminal identification and the social conditions of 19th-century France.
